In this week's episode I talk about the empty nature of words and language, and how they are entirely unable to express the true nature of direct experience.

It is the words that echo inside our heads that cause us to suffer; words that create thoughts, that then form concepts of duality, which then turn in to beliefs, which we then wrongly wrap ourselves in and indentify ourselves by.

Only by seeing through the inherent fault in language can we break free from its harmful by-product—belief.
